27 minutes ago, NelliSleeve said:

So, I had my 6 week post op appointment yesterday and my surgeon says that my weight loss is that of a 3 month patient. I wonder, how could this be? Currently at 195lbs, I'm down 30lbs from my highest weight of 225 (2/1/2018) but I've only lost 17lbs since surgery (3/5/2018). Does that sound right to anyone? I had expected to lose more but he seems to think I'm ahead of the game.

He's probably doing what my surgeon does: calculates your excess body weight (EBW) from your highest weight (not your surgery weight) and uses this value to determine the percent lost. Then compares it with national averages of who knows what! I see you are from Maryland -- did you go to AAMC by any chance?
